![]() ![]() Naturally, the construction of a building significantly affects the performance of the heating system. For example, a poorly insulated home will require a heating system to provide a much greater output of heat to maintain comfortable living temperatures. Similarly, a home that has a large number of windows with southern exposure may require less heat in rooms that receive a great deal of passive solar heat. The flow of the water is managed through a variety of mechanisms such as circulating pumps and zone valves which are directed by the thermostat to send the hot water to the zones that are cold. Most systems use either a natural gas or a propane boiler. The water is then circulated to the floors in the building through piping or tubing. All radiant floor heating systems have a heat source to heat the water. Radiant floor heating systems will vary depending upon the needs of the client. However, there are similarities in most systems. What are the major components of a radiant floor heating system? Radiant floor heating is a comfortable and efficient form of heating where warm water circulates through flexible, specially designed tubing (PEX) installed under the floor. The heat radiates evenly up through the floor, warming people and objects in the room and providing more comfort for less money. Yes, a radiant heat flooring system is certainly one of the most natural ways to create a cozy environment with a stable and efficient heat source. Not to mention, you also get the added advantage of a quiet heating system that doesn’t ping or hiss, and you never have to look at those eyesores like heating registers, vents or baseboard heaters. Plus, with more moderate heat, air doesn’t become as dry or as statically charged. And since radiant heat floor maintains a surface temperature of 85-90 degrees, most people set their thermostat lower (68 degrees) instead of the average 72 degrees with forced air.
